Hi,

I have an excel sheet with 1000 names in Column A. Each cell in Column A has
5 associated cells in Column B. ie If A1 has a name "ABC"....it has B1
through B5 associated with it. The next value would be in A6...which has
values from B6 through B10 associated with it. My question is there a formula
where i can fill in cells A2:A5 with ABC and A7:A10 with the value in
A6.....and so on.

Thanks
 
Pankaj,

Select column A, then use Edit / Go To... Special Blanks OK. Then type an
equal sign, press the up arrow key once, then press Ctrl-Enter. Then
reselect column A, copy, and paste values, and you're done.
